技术领域technical field
本发明涉及一种用于过滤空气中的粉尘或油烟的过滤器,属于空气过滤技术。The invention relates to a filter for filtering dust or oil fume in the air, which belongs to the air filtering technology.
背景技术Background technique
以油漆房为例,在工作时,会产生大量的粉尘及有害气体,这些有害物不仅仅影响操作人员的身体健康,而且也对产品的加工造成损害。所以,油漆房都会使用抽风设备及粉尘过滤设备,如集合了过滤与抽风功能的水帘机。水帘机的设计通常是在机柜的中部设置一道挡板,水从顶部流到挡板表面流过形成一道水帘,在挡板下方设置一个过滤水槽,在过滤水槽与挡板之间设有间隙,以便空气从挡板与过滤水槽之间的间隙流到鼓风机,空气中的粉尘碰到水帘就会被水吸附流入过滤水槽中,这种设计的好处是部件集中安装,方便移动使用,不足是空气只能通过挡板与过滤水槽之间的间隙流过,因为空气流动时只会选择路径最短的路线,所以,在水帘的上部,空气的流动性就比较差,除尘效果不是很理想。Taking the paint room as an example, a large amount of dust and harmful gases will be produced during work. These harmful substances not only affect the health of the operators, but also cause damage to the processing of the products. Therefore, the paint room will use ventilation equipment and dust filtration equipment, such as a water curtain machine that combines filtration and ventilation functions. The design of the water curtain machine is usually to set a baffle in the middle of the cabinet, the water flows from the top to the surface of the baffle to form a water curtain, a filter tank is set under the baffle, and a gap, so that the air flows from the gap between the baffle and the filter water tank to the blower, and the dust in the air will be absorbed by the water and flow into the filter water tank when it hits the water curtain. The advantage of this design is that the components are installed in a centralized manner, which is convenient for mobile use The disadvantage is that the air can only flow through the gap between the baffle and the filter tank, because the air will only choose the shortest route when it flows, so, in the upper part of the water curtain, the air flow is relatively poor, and the dust removal effect is not very good ideal.
还有一种除尘方式,整个喷漆房地板采用金属格栅,排气装置从格栅与地面的空隙进行吸排气,这种设计的优点是在粉尘下坠时加速下坠,把粉尘排走,以起到净化的作用。但是,这种结构在很多场合不适合使用。There is also a dust removal method. The whole floor of the spray painting room adopts metal grille, and the exhaust device sucks and exhausts from the gap between the grille and the ground. to the purifying effect. However, this structure is not suitable for use in many occasions.
以厨房为例,炒菜时会产生大量油烟,通过抽油烟机将油烟排出室外,这样的设计虽然解决了室内的油烟问题,但对烟道及周围环境会产生严重污染,所以,也有一部份厨房加装了除油及静电除尘装置,但是这样的配置存在高压漏电火灾的隐患。Taking the kitchen as an example, a lot of oily fume is generated when cooking, and the oily fume is discharged outside through the range hood. Although this design solves the problem of indoor oily fume, it will cause serious pollution to the flue and the surrounding environment. Therefore, there are also some The kitchen is equipped with degreasing and electrostatic precipitating devices, but this configuration has hidden dangers of high-voltage leakage and fire hazards.
现在有一种用于厂房的空气过滤降温设备,把室外的空气吸入过滤并降温后吹进房间内,优点是能耗低,不足是滤网固定不动,使用时间一长,滤网容易被堵塞,清洗维护困难。Now there is a kind of air filtration and cooling equipment for factory buildings, which sucks and filters the outdoor air and blows it into the room after cooling down. The advantage is low energy consumption, but the disadvantage is that the filter screen is fixed, and the filter screen is easy to be blocked after a long time of use. , Difficult to clean and maintain.
因此,需要寻找一种不仅能够有效除尘、除烟,还能有效减少对环境造成污染并能够自动进行清洁的空气过滤设备。Therefore, it is necessary to find an air filtering device that can not only effectively remove dust and smoke, but also effectively reduce environmental pollution and can automatically clean.
发明内容Contents of the invention
本发明的目的是提供一种不仅能够有效除尘、除烟,还能有效减少对环境造成污染并能够自动进行清洁的空气过滤设备。The object of the present invention is to provide an air filtering device that can not only effectively remove dust and smoke, but also effectively reduce environmental pollution and can automatically clean.
本发明的技术方案是:一种油漆房及木工房用的空气过滤器,由吸排气装置1、粉尘过滤装置2、过滤水槽3、蓄水池5、循环水泵6、送水管7、空气净化装置8组成;吸排气装置1由1个以上的鼓风机11按矩阵排列的方式安装在粉尘过滤装置2的后方;所述的粉尘过滤装置2包括平行的上辊轴21、下辊轴22及动力装置23,送水管7位于粉尘过滤装置2上方,过滤水槽3位于粉尘过滤装置2下方;在工作台的一侧设置由动力装置由动力装置23带动转动的带状滤网24,在滤网24下方设置过滤水槽3,蓄水池5里的水通过循环水泵6泵入送水管7,再从上辊轴的上方喷淋到滤网24上,呈矩阵排列的鼓风机11安置在滤网24后方的墙上,在墙后设置空气净化装置8,喷漆时产生的油漆、粉尘,被鼓风机11吸到潮湿的滤网24上,再被清洗到过滤水槽3中,经滤网24过滤后的空气再被吹到空气净化装置8进一步净化。The technical solution of the present invention is: an air filter for paint room and carpentry room, which consists of suction and exhaust device 1, dust filter device 2, filter water tank 3, water storage tank 5, circulating water pump 6, water delivery pipe 7, air The purification device 8 is composed of; the suction and exhaust device 1 is installed behind the dust filter device 2 in a matrix arrangement by more than one blower 11; the dust filter device 2 includes a parallel upper roller shaft 21 and a lower roller shaft 22 And the power unit 23, the water delivery pipe 7 is located above the dust filter device 2, and the filter tank 3 is located below the dust filter device 2; a belt filter screen 24 driven by the power unit 23 to rotate is set on one side of the workbench. The filter water tank 3 is set under the net 24, and the water in the reservoir 5 is pumped into the water delivery pipe 7 through the circulating water pump 6, and then sprayed onto the filter screen 24 from above the upper roller shaft, and the blowers 11 arranged in a matrix are placed on the filter screen On the wall at the rear of 24, air cleaning device 8 is set behind the wall, and the paint and dust produced during painting are sucked into the wet filter screen 24 by air blower 11, and then cleaned in the filter water tank 3, after filtering through filter screen 24 The air is blown to the air cleaning device 8 for further purification.
所述的滤网24首尾相连形成环形,一端套在上辊轴21上,另一端套在下辊轴22上,下辊轴23的下部浸泡在过滤水槽3中的水中;动力装置23带动下辊轴22转动,下辊轴22转动时带动滤网24和上辊轴21转动;在下辊轴22的下方设置粉尘清除装置25。The filter screen 24 is connected end to end to form a ring shape, one end is set on the upper roller shaft 21, the other end is set on the lower roller shaft 22, and the lower part of the lower roller shaft 23 is soaked in the water in the filter tank 3; the power device 23 drives the lower roller When the shaft 22 rotates, the lower roller shaft 22 drives the filter screen 24 and the upper roller shaft 21 to rotate; a dust removal device 25 is arranged below the lower roller shaft 22 .
所述的粉尘清除装置25向上的一侧设有毛刷。The upward side of the dust removal device 25 is provided with a brush.
在每个鼓风机11的前方都设有导风罩12,相邻的两个导风罩12在进风口的一侧无缝连接。An air guide cover 12 is arranged in front of each blower 11, and two adjacent air guide covers 12 are seamlessly connected at one side of the air inlet.
所述的空气净化装置8内安置有空气净化器81,在壁上设有排气口82。An air cleaner 81 is arranged inside the air cleaning device 8 , and an exhaust port 82 is arranged on the wall.
工作时,吸排气装置1吸动空气流向滤网,空气中的粉尘及油烟被潮湿的滤网粘附,滤网在动力装置23的带动下向下移动进入过滤水槽3,粘附在滤网上的粉尘及油烟被粉尘清除装置25冲刷到水中小部份空气在吸排气装置1的吸动下,穿过外侧滤网上密集的小孔吹向内侧滤网,潮湿的滤网把空气中含有的粉尘及油烟再吸附掉一部份;空气中剩余的粉尘及油烟,被鼓风机11吸入后吹进空气净化装置8,被空气净化器81净化后从排气口82排出。When working, the suction and exhaust device 1 sucks the air to flow to the filter screen, and the dust and oil fume in the air are adhered by the wet filter screen. The dust and oil fumes on the net are washed into the water by the dust removal device 25, and a small part of the air is sucked by the suction and exhaust device 1, and blows through the dense small holes on the outer filter screen to the inner filter screen, and the wet filter screen blows the air into the water. Part of the dust and fume contained in the air is absorbed again; the remaining dust and fume in the air are sucked by the blower 11 and blown into the air cleaning device 8, and then discharged from the exhaust port 82 after being purified by the air cleaner 81.
有益效果:Beneficial effect:
1、通过设置会转动的滤网,潮湿的滤网吸附空气中的粉尘及油烟后向下移动到过滤水槽中,粘附在滤网上的粉尘及油烟被粉尘清除装置冲刷到水中,被清洁后的滤网继续向上移动,对穿过外层滤网上的小孔吹进来的空气中的粉尘及油烟进行吸附,经过双重清洁的空气被鼓风机吹进空气净化装置净化后再通过排气口排到室外,有效减少了粉尘及油烟对周围环境的污染。1. By setting the rotating filter, the wet filter absorbs the dust and oil fume in the air and then moves down to the filter water tank. The dust and oil fume adhering to the filter are washed into the water by the dust removal device and cleaned. The filter screen continues to move upwards to absorb the dust and oil fumes in the air blown in through the small holes on the outer filter screen. The double-cleaned air is blown into the air purification device by the blower and then discharged to the Outdoors, it effectively reduces the pollution of dust and oil fume to the surrounding environment.

具体实施方式detailed description
如图1、图2所示,一种油漆房及木工房用的空气过滤器,由吸排气装置1、粉尘过滤装置2、过滤水槽3、蓄水池5、循环水泵6、送水管7、空气净化装置8组成。吸排气装置1和空气净化装置8安置在蓄水池5上方。As shown in Figure 1 and Figure 2, an air filter for paint room and carpentry room consists of suction and exhaust device 1, dust filter device 2, filter water tank 3, water storage tank 5, circulating water pump 6, water delivery pipe 7 , Air cleaning device 8 is formed. The suction and exhaust device 1 and the air cleaning device 8 are arranged above the reservoir 5 .
吸排气装置1由1个以上的鼓风机11按矩阵排列的方式安装在粉尘过滤装置2的后方;蓄水池下方设有基座51,蓄水池底部设有排水阀52;所述的粉尘过滤装置2包括平行的上辊轴21、下辊轴22及动力装置23,送水管7位于粉尘过滤装置2上方,过滤水槽3位于粉尘过滤装置2下方,过滤水槽3底部设有排污阀31;蓄水池5里的水通过循环水泵6泵入送水管7,再从上辊轴21的上方喷淋到滤网24上,所述的粉尘过滤装置2还包括由动力装置23带动转动的带状滤网24,所述的滤网24首尾相连形成环形,一端套在上辊轴21上,另一端套在下辊轴22上,下辊轴23的下部浸泡在过滤水槽3中的水中;动力装置23带动下辊轴22转动,下辊轴22转动时带动滤网24和上辊轴21转动;在下辊轴22的下方设置粉尘清除装置25。The suction and exhaust device 1 is installed behind the dust filter device 2 in a matrix arrangement by more than one blower 11; a base 51 is provided under the reservoir, and a drain valve 52 is provided at the bottom of the reservoir; the dust The filter device 2 includes a parallel upper roller shaft 21, a lower roller shaft 22 and a power unit 23, the water delivery pipe 7 is located above the dust filter device 2, the filter tank 3 is located below the dust filter device 2, and the bottom of the filter tank 3 is provided with a drain valve 31; The water in the reservoir 5 is pumped into the water delivery pipe 7 through the circulating water pump 6, and then sprayed onto the filter screen 24 from above the upper roller shaft 21. The dust filter device 2 also includes a belt driven by the power device 23 Shape filter screen 24, described filter screen 24 is connected end to end to form a ring, one end is set on the upper roller shaft 21, the other end is sleeved on the lower roller shaft 22, and the bottom of the lower roller shaft 23 is soaked in the water in the filter water tank 3; power The device 23 drives the lower roller shaft 22 to rotate, and when the lower roller shaft 22 rotates, it drives the filter screen 24 and the upper roller shaft 21 to rotate; a dust removal device 25 is arranged below the lower roller shaft 22 .
工作时,吸排气装置1吸动空气流向滤网,空气中的在大部份粉尘及油烟被潮湿的滤网粘附,滤网在动力装置23的带动下向下移动进入过滤水槽3,粘附在滤网上的粉尘及油烟被粉尘清除装置25冲刷到水中。小部份空气在吸排气装置1的吸动下,穿过外侧滤网上密集的小孔吹向内侧滤网,潮湿的滤网把空气中含有的粉尘及油烟再吸附掉一部份。空气中剩余的粉尘及油烟,被鼓风机11吸入后吹进空气净化装置8,被空气净化器81净化后从排气口82排出。During work, the suction and exhaust device 1 sucks the air to flow to the filter screen, most of the dust and oil fumes in the air are adhered by the wet filter screen, and the filter screen moves downwards into the filter water tank 3 driven by the power unit 23, Dust and oil fumes adhered to the filter screen are washed into the water by the dust removal device 25 . Under the aspiration of the suction and exhaust device 1, a small part of air passes through the dense small holes on the outer filter and blows to the inner filter, and the wet filter absorbs a part of the dust and oil fume contained in the air. Dust and fumes remaining in the air are sucked by the blower 11 and blown into the air cleaning device 8 , and then discharged from the exhaust port 82 after being purified by the air cleaner 81 .
所述的过滤水槽3位于蓄水池内,过滤水槽3的边缘设有溢水口,使过滤水槽3中多余的水溢入蓄水池5中。过滤水槽3底部设有排污阀31,粉尘及油烟被滤网吸附后再被粉尘清除装置25清扫到水中,经沉淀后定期通过排污阀31排掉。The filter water tank 3 is located in the water storage tank, and the edge of the filter water tank 3 is provided with an overflow port, so that excess water in the filter water tank 3 overflows into the water storage tank 5 . The bottom of the filter water tank 3 is provided with a blowdown valve 31. After being absorbed by the filter screen, the dust and oil fumes are swept into the water by the dust removal device 25, and are regularly discharged through the blowdown valve 31 after settling.
蓄水池5用于沉淀粉尘,并给循环水泵6供水。粉尘混合在水中,从过滤水槽3经溢水口进入蓄水池5中,经过一段时间,粉尘在重力作用下沉到蓄水池5底部,再定期通过设在池底的排水阀52排出。The reservoir 5 is used to settle dust and supply water to the circulating water pump 6 . The dust is mixed in the water, and enters the reservoir 5 from the filter tank 3 through the overflow port. After a period of time, the dust sinks to the bottom of the reservoir 5 under the action of gravity, and then is regularly discharged through the drain valve 52 located at the bottom of the pond.
所述的下辊轴22的下部浸泡在过滤水槽3中的水里。使下辊轴22与过滤水槽3之间没有空隙,避免含有大量粉尘的空气不经过滤直接进入鼓风机。The lower part of the lower roller shaft 22 is immersed in the water in the filtered water tank 3 . Make there is no gap between the lower roller shaft 22 and the filter water tank 3, avoiding that the air containing a large amount of dust directly enters the blower without filtering.
所述的动力装置23包括减速装置及动力传动装置。The power device 23 includes a speed reduction device and a power transmission device.
在下辊轴22的下方设置粉尘清除装置25,用于将滤网上的粉尘及油烟及时清扫到水中。A dust removal device 25 is arranged below the lower roller shaft 22 for cleaning the dust and oil fumes on the filter screen into the water in time.
所述的粉尘清除装置25向上的一侧设有毛刷。毛刷的开头呈向上的半圆形,刚好与下辊轴22的形状配合,滤网24随下辊轴22转动时,刚好从毛刷上经过,被动地被毛刷把粘在滤网24上的灰尘扫除并落入过滤水槽3中。The upward side of the dust removal device 25 is provided with a brush. The beginning of the brush is an upward semicircle, which just matches the shape of the lower roller shaft 22. When the filter screen 24 rotates with the lower roller shaft 22, it just passes by the brush and is passively stuck to the filter screen 24 by the brush. The dust on the filter is swept away and falls into the filter water tank 3.
所述的滤网24上部向内倾斜,使送水管7喷淋出的水能够更有力地冲击滤网上的粉尘,将粉尘从滤网上除掉。The top of the filter screen 24 is inclined inwardly, so that the water sprayed out by the water delivery pipe 7 can impact the dust on the filter screen more powerfully, and the dust is removed from the filter screen.
在每个鼓风机11的前方都设有导风罩12,相邻的两个导风罩12在进风口的一侧无缝连接。An air guide cover 12 is arranged in front of each blower 11, and two adjacent air guide covers 12 are seamlessly connected at one side of the air inlet.
在吸排气装置1的后方设置空气净化装置8。An air cleaning device 8 is provided behind the air intake and exhaust device 1 .
所述的空气净化装置8内安置有空气净化器81,在壁上设有排气口82。空气净化器81可以采用臭氧发生器,分解掉空气中的甲酫等有害气体。An air cleaner 81 is arranged inside the air cleaning device 8 , and an exhaust port 82 is arranged on the wall. The air cleaner 81 can adopt an ozone generator to decompose harmful gases such as formaldehyde in the air.
工作时,动力装置23带动上辊轴21和下辊轴22转动,进而带动滤网24转动,粉尘及油烟被吸排气装置1吸引到滤网24上,大部份灰尘及油烟粘到潮湿的滤网24上,被滤网24带动向下移动,当滤网24经过粉尘清除装置25时,向上设置的毛刷把滤网24上的灰尘刷到水中,经清扫过的滤网24再次经过水浸,在动力装置23的作用下,从靠近吸排气装置1的一侧向上移动,透过正面滤网的小量灰尘进一步粘到滤网24上,滤网继续向上移动,转过上辊轴21后,再粘附大量灰尘后向下移动到过滤水槽3中,再次被毛刷清除粉尘和被浸湿,再在动力装置23的作用下向上移动,如此循环往复,不断对流过的空气进行净化,将空气中的粉尘粘附并带到水中,使进入鼓风机的空气只含有少量的粉尘及有害气体。When working, the power unit 23 drives the upper roller shaft 21 and the lower roller shaft 22 to rotate, and then drives the filter screen 24 to rotate. Dust and oil fume are attracted to the filter screen 24 by the suction and exhaust device 1, and most of the dust and oil fume stick to the wet On the filter screen 24, it is moved downward by the filter screen 24. When the filter screen 24 passes through the dust removal device 25, the brush provided upward brushes the dust on the filter screen 24 into the water, and the cleaned filter screen 24 is cleaned again. After water immersion, under the action of the power unit 23, it moves upward from the side close to the suction and exhaust device 1, and a small amount of dust that passes through the front filter screen further sticks to the filter screen 24, and the filter screen continues to move upward, turning over After the upper roller shaft 21, a large amount of dust adheres and then moves down to the filter water tank 3. The dust is removed by the brush again and soaked, and then moves upward under the action of the power device 23, so that the cycle goes back and forth, and the convection flows continuously. Purify the air, stick the dust in the air and bring it to the water, so that the air entering the blower only contains a small amount of dust and harmful gases.
鼓风机将含有少量粉尘及有害气体的空气吹进吹进空气净化装置8,空气中的有害气体,通过空气净化器81净化后,再通过排气口82排出。The blower blows the air containing a small amount of dust and harmful gas into the air cleaning device 8, and the harmful gas in the air is purified by the air cleaner 81 and then discharged through the exhaust port 82.
本发明用于油漆房及木工房时,在工作台的一侧设置可上下滚动的滤网24,在滤网24下方设置过滤水槽3,在滤网24后方的墙上安置呈矩阵排列的鼓风机11,在墙后设置空气净化装置8,喷漆时产生的油漆、粉尘,就能够及时地被鼓风机11吸到潮湿的滤网24上,再被清洗到过滤水槽3中,经滤网24过滤后的空气再被吹到空气净化装置8进一步净化。When the present invention is used in a paint room and a carpentry room, a filter screen 24 that can roll up and down is provided on one side of the workbench, a filter water tank 3 is provided below the filter screen 24, and blowers arranged in a matrix are arranged on the wall behind the filter screen 24 11. Install an air purification device 8 behind the wall. The paint and dust generated during painting can be sucked by the blower 11 to the wet filter screen 24 in time, and then cleaned into the filter water tank 3. After being filtered by the filter screen 24 The air is blown to the air cleaning device 8 for further purification.
本发明用于厨房时,在工作台的后方设置空气过滤器,炒菜时产生的油烟会被吸附到潮湿的滤网上,然后再被清洗到过滤水槽中,再定期被排掉,避免了对周围的空气造成污染。When the present invention is used in the kitchen, an air filter is installed behind the workbench, and the cooking fumes generated during cooking will be absorbed onto the wet filter screen, then washed into the filter water tank, and then drained regularly, avoiding damage to the surrounding environment. air pollution.
如果对空气中的粉尘及油烟含量要求更高,通过在粉尘过滤装置2的前方再设置一道吸排气装置1,或设置多个平行的粉尘过滤装置2来达成目标。If the dust and soot content in the air is required to be higher, another suction and exhaust device 1 is installed in front of the dust filter device 2, or multiple parallel dust filter devices 2 are installed to achieve the goal.
通过不断转动滤网,并在滤网上方向下喷洒水,使滤网吸附空气中的粉尘及油烟,再通过滤网下方设置的过滤水槽,将滤网吸附的粉尘、油烟清洗过滤掉,有效减少了对环境的污染,并能够自动对滤网进行清洁。By continuously rotating the filter screen and spraying water downwards on the filter screen, the filter screen absorbs dust and oily fume in the air, and then through the filter water tank set under the filter screen, the dust and oily fume adsorbed by the filter screen are cleaned and filtered out, effectively reducing It prevents pollution to the environment and can automatically clean the filter screen.
